Analysis

Greece recorded 54.6% for manufactures imports in 2024.

Compared with earlier readings it is up 4.5% on the previous year and up 12.2% over ten years.

Over the whole period, manufactures imports in Greece peaked at 77.4% in 1999 and was at its lowest, 45.3%, in 2013.

That places Greece 140th out of 196 countries with data for 2024, putting it in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 63 years of available data.

Manufactures comprise commodities in SITC (Rev. 3) sections 5 (chemicals), 6 (basic manufactures), 7 (machinery and transport equipment), and 8 (miscellaneous manufactured goods), excluding division 68 (non-ferrous metals). This indicator is expressed as a percentage of merchandise imports which is comprised of goods whose economic ownership is changed between a non-resident and a resident and that are not included in the following specific categories: goods under merchanting, non-monetary gold, and parts of travel, construction, and government goods and services n.i.e.
